Iroquois is a village located in Iroquois County, Illinois. Iroquois has a 2026 population of 129. Iroquois is currently declining at a rate of -0.77% annually and its population has decreased by -3.73%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 134 in 2020.
The median household income in Iroquois is $53,750 with a poverty rate of 20.54%. The median age in Iroquois is 50.6 years: 53.8 years for males, and 38.6 years for females. For every 100 females there are 79.6 males.

The racial composition of Iroquois includes 84.86% White, 3.24% Black or African American, and smaller percentages for other race and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 157 | 84.86% |
| Two or more races | 20 | 10.81% |
| Black or African American | 6 | 3.24% |
| Other race | 2 | 1.08% |
Iroquois ' average per capita income is $48,500. Household income levels show a median of $53,750. The poverty rate stands at 20.54%.
| Name | Median ↓ |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Families | $71,429 | $72,193 |
| Married Families | $71,250 | - |
| Households | $53,750 | $59,476 |
| Non Families | $36,250 | $33,132 |
